HELP, help, HELP !!! I Cant Play PAL DVDs

Hello, I Have A " Sanyo DWM-390" I Just Purchased 5 Dvds And Brought Them From Europe That Say "no Regional Coding" And "pal", "all Regions", But I Cant Play Them ! I Can Hear Them, But Image Scrolls Up.
Please Help ! What Are The Steps Or Instructions That I Need To Do To "hack" Or Reprogram My Dvd Player To Convert It.

VAGUE, thread titles, SUCK!!!

The reason you can't play the DVDs is because they are in the PAL video format, which is used in the UK and many other countries. The U.S. uses the NTSC system.

Check www.videohelp.com to see if there is a hack for your player.
